A shameless ripoff of Chakra UI... for Angular!
This is the actual library project.
This is the application demoing usage of the Changra UI Library.
- Convert unit tests to Jest.
- Configure spectator schematics.
- Create a list of features from Chackra UI to map to this lib.
- Claim / publish to npm 0.0.1 version of library.
- Consider breaking down the library into separate chunks similar to how Chakra does things.
@changra/core
defines the core stuff (whatever that is).@changra/styled
defines the styling system.@changra/utils
defines the utility decorators, hooks, etc... that make working wtih the library genrally useful.@changra/components
defines the components that leverage the other features of the library.@changra/<OTHER>
-- ??? ๐คท๐ปโโ๏ธ
- Finish mapping all base
@Input()
prop types from Chakra (should only map types that aren't constrained to a specific "component" type (AKA:direction
should only be usable oncuiFlex
whereasflexDirection
should be usable anywhere)) - Implement responsive breakpoints enabling user to provide an array OR object as an input instead of a single value.